    Hello Everyone,

    I'm new to the forum, not to fountain pens. I've had a life-long love of them that began when my father gave me a super-cheap Sheaffer when I was a boy (I promptly lost it). I have recently rediscovered this love and been able to add to my collection and begin using my pens in my daily work. I find that when I use a fountain pen my body slows down, as does my writing, and I experience a "deep breath" in the midst of my day. I've been considering joining The Letter Exchange, but am anxious about corresponding with people I don't know (...but I joined a forum didn't I?) and would love to learn to turn kit-less pens as a hobby.

    I'm looking forward to conversing with and learning from my fellow addicts...I mean FPGeeks.

    My collection as it stands now:
    Sheaffer Sovereign II (I think) Snorkel circa 1950 (my grandfather's pen)
    Sheaffer Targa 1001x circa 1975 (my father's pen)
    Sheaffer Desk Pen (my father's desk pen, I've lost the pen stand)
    Lamy Al-Star M nib - brushed AL finish (my first purchase)
    Mont Blanc Noblesse CF2 circa 1975
    Kaweco Classic Sport F nib (semi-daily carry)
    TWSBI 580 Diamond F nib (daily carry)
    TWSBI Micarta v.2 F nib
